Transaction 359b5625124f28d74c55ac27626ef5638c523e161336863d1cc93c4b86aa8bbc
1 Input
1 Output
-
359b5625124f28d74c55ac27626ef5638c523e161336863d1cc93c4b86aa8bbc:0
- value
- 149696
- script pubkey
- OP_0 OP_PUSHBYTES_20 6df31ef1fe95af5b68ba3d31500e60d67e3e38cc
- address
- bc1qdhe3au07jkh4k69685c4qrnq6elruwxvtt9xk2